Subject[PATCH v6 03/10] userfaultfd/shmem: support minor fault registration for shmem
From
This patch allows shmem-backed VMAs to be registered for minor faults.
Minor faults are appropriately relayed to userspace in the fault path,
for VMAs with the relevant flag.

This commit doesn't hook up the UFFDIO_CONTINUE ioctl for shmem-backed
minor faults, though, so userspace doesn't yet have a way to resolve
such faults.

Because of this, we also don't yet advertise this as a supported
feature. That will be done in a separate commit when the feature is
fully implemented.
